日期:2014-05-18  浏览次数:20588 次

update带变量,更新的表记录的顺序问题!!
delcare   @i   int
set   @i=1
update   tablename   set   colname=@i,@i=@i+1
更新后
select   *   from   talename
发现我的colname不是从小到大的顺序。

请问这个更新的列的顺序决定的呢?



------解决方案--------------------
没指定排序规则,系统会取索引的排序规则